Mac OS: algunas aplicaciones (en su mayoría Java) son muy lentas en la primera carga

1

System: Macbook Pro Duo 2.4Ghz, 4GB, Snow Leopard

Primero encontré este problema al ejecutar eclipse. Cuando lo ejecuto por primera vez después de cada reinicio o despertar, toma > 7 min para cargar. Lo mismo sucede la segunda o la tercera vez que lo vuelvo a cargar en la misma sesión. Las próximas veces, sin embargo, se carga bastante rápido.

Cuando ya está cargado, eclipse parece ir bien, pero cuando se ejecutan programas Java (muy simples), la máquina virtual JVM normalmente se carga también lentamente.

Sospechando que el problema era con Java, lo probé ejecutando simplemente java sin ningún parámetro (es decir, imprime la ayuda) después de un reinicio, y también toma unos minutos. Las siguientes carreras van bien.

En cuanto a otros programas Java, el juego Minecraft se carga relativamente rápido, pero luego el juego va bastante lento.

Así que podría pensar que el problema está en Java pero, sin embargo, estoy experimentando un problema similar al descomprimir archivos comprimidos, usando el programa Archiver que viene con Snow Leopard y TheUnarchiver (¡no son Java!). La primera vez que quiero descomprimir un archivo, aunque sea pequeño, demora mucho, luego la segunda vez para el mismo archivo u otros archivos que pueden ser mucho más grandes se ejecutan muy rápido.

¡Y estas primeras cargas dolorosas suceden cada vez que reinicio o despierto la computadora portátil!

¿Ves alguna razón para estos problemas? Cosas que ya verifiqué:

  • Dale suficiente tamaño de caché a Java (a través de las Preferencias de Java le doy 1 GB en el disco duro)
  • Desactivar copias de seguridad
  • marcó la memoria virtual segura
  • La carga de trabajo paralela es despreciable. Tengo 2GB gratis en todo momento.

Muchas gracias.

    
pregunta juanmirocks 08.07.2011 - 21:00

2 respuestas

8

Encontré el problema. El antivirus Sophos se ejecutaba constantemente (proceso InterCheck), incluso para archivos comprimidos (es decir, también archivos jar). Estando apagado, todo funciona bien.

    
respondido por el juanmirocks 09.07.2011 - 13:36
0

¿Ha intentado descomprimir los archivos después de un retraso muy largo, incluso sin reiniciar (muy largos como días o semanas)? Probablemente tendrás los mismos retrasos. Esto es normal. Verifique el uso del disco en el Monitor de actividad mientras ejecuta Eclipse, ya que sospecho que el tiempo empleado es Eclipse, Java y todas las bibliotecas asociadas que se leen del disco. La única forma de acelerar eso la primera vez es obtener un SSD.

    
respondido por el CajunLuke 08.07.2011 - 22:31

Lea otras preguntas en las etiquetas